Daurian Pika vs Santa Fe Frog
Ochotona dauurica compared with Leptodactylus laticeps
Key Differences
- Daurian Pika is Least Concern while Santa Fe Frog is Near Threatened.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Daurian Pika | Santa Fe Frog |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Lagomorpha (Rabbits & Hares)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Ochotonidae | Leptodactylidae |
| Genus | Ochotona | Leptodactylus |
| Species | Ochotona dauurica | Leptodactylus laticeps |
Evolutionary Relationship
Daurian Pika and Santa Fe Frog share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
